About this episode

Bishop E.. W. Jackson discusses the recent announcement of a deal between President Trump and Iran, highlighting its implications for nuclear non-proliferation and regional stability. He critiques the previous Obama administration's agreement and emphasizes the need for thorough scrutiny of the new deal's details, particularly regarding Iran's military capabilities. Bishop E. W. Jackson also addresses Israel's concerns regarding the agreement and the broader implications for American politics, especially with upcoming midterm elections. Join us as we navigate these critical issues and explore the intersection of faith, politics, and national destiny. Chapters: (00:00) Bishop E.W.
